I find that you can easily go to emergency power if you're not careful, maybe you didn't notice and you blew up the engine. Last Sunday I flew the XIV online and I could stay in combat power for long time without trouble.

Posted

When the supercharger kicks in it can book the engine from combat to emergency as you gain an extra few lbs boost, worth monitoring when you're around super charger height.

 

You can't shove the throttle around in the Griffon like you can with the Merlin; I've blown the engine a few times by excitedly ramming the throttle open after a dive, seizing it.
